Sami Dridi is an academic researcher from University of Arkansas. The author has contributed to research in topics: Broiler & Medicine. The author has an hindex of 31, co-authored 138 publications receiving 8725 citations. Previous affiliations of Sami Dridi include Katholieke Universiteit Leuven & Catholic University of Leuven.

DICER1 deficit induces Alu RNA toxicity in age-related macular degeneration

TL;DR: Findings reveal a miRNA-independent cell survival function for DICER1 involving retrotransposon transcript degradation, show that Alu RNA can directly cause human pathology, and identify new targets for a major cause of blindness.
